Planning with AI Eyes : Using Computer Vision in the Planning Phase of Construction Projects and the Challenges of Protecting Privacy

Sammanfattning
This study undertakes using of computer vision in construction project planning, identifying privacy challenges that may arise when computer vision is used to monitor people's activities or public spaces to gather information for improved planning and design quality during project processes. While computer vision is increasingly used in the construction phase for safety monitoring, its implementation in early planning and pre-design stages remains unexplored. During the construction phase, actors often face challenges caused by information gaps from the planning stage. These gaps affect their decision-making and project timelines, for example, when they need to make design choices or prepare plans during the pre-design phase. This study employs a qualitative method, beginning with a literature review to identify research gaps and secondary sources, and is followed by the collection of data through semi-structured interviews. This study examines six areas where computer vision is applied and analyzes how its use in the planning phase of construction projects can help address challenges such as frequent changes during construction or a lack of information in the early stages, by providing accurate, real-time data from project sites. The study shows that computer vision can improve planning and pre-design processes and support the design of spaces that better adapt to users’ behaviours and needs. This leads to higher quality, greater accuracy in measurements and dimensions, and more efficient use of space. Furthermore, the technology enables more informed and effective planning and execution, providing decision-makers with better support. The study thus highlights the role of computer vision in construction project planning, particularly its contribution to improved data quality and decision-making through information collected from construction project sites. This study also examines the importance of personal privacy and ethical considerations, using the taxonomy of privacy theory. The findings of this study shows that when a company or individual works with or handles personal or sensitive data, they must understand how to protect that data from any risk, such as data leakage or unauthorized sharing with third parties. This study underscores the critical importance of privacy protection throughout the entire process of data collection, processing, storage, and retention, ensuring that all measures are carried out in compliance with applicable laws and regulatory frameworks.
